I wouldn't say they're nothing alike, given they both share the same semi-sprawled stance and a waddling gait, but they do move in quite distinct ways and wouldn't work on the same rig. Echidnas tend to move both legs on one side of their body at the same time, kind of like a camel, while platypus move the legs on the same side of the body in different directions like most other mammals (see the videos below to see what I mean). Echidnas also have much longer legs, which makes them raised above the ground and exaggerates their waddle even further, while platypus legs are much shorter and they tend to drag their belly across the ground while they walk.

One part of me is honestly just done with hoofstock. We've gotten so many of them--an outright majority of habitat animals this year alone--and we've gotten more antelope than anything. We've gotten as many African artiodactyls in the past six months as we've gotten birds in the past three years, and as many antelope in one pack as monkeys (Old World or New World) in three years. In a perfect world I'd like to see kudu and impala and Grant's gazelle, but not when we only have so many DLC left and when building for them would be essentially identical to building for all the other African ungulates. I can accept the blackbuck but anything else is going to just reinforce my perception that Frontier is taking the path of least resistance towards making most of their animals and/or doesn't care about fixing the lack of avian/monkey representation.

Of all the packs, the fall release date has fluctuated the most. In 2020 there really wasn't one (i.e., Australia was in late summer). In 2021 it was announced on 9/23. And last year it was announced on 10/7. Most other packs across all quarters have been roughly within the same 1-2 week range.
